Third Row & Storage
From mini-vans to full-size behemoths like Suburbans there are a lot of options available with plenty of seats for our family, but narrowing it down to the right option was tough. I know mini-vans were created to serve this purpose, but finding ones that are all-wheel drive or four-wheel drive can be difficult. Suburbans and other large models also offer a plethora of space which I love, but they can feel like driving a bus and come with a hefty price tag and not-so-great gas mileage. With those two options out I was left with the mid-size SUV options offering a third row and while many models offer them, let me tell you, not all third row seats are created equal. Some models call it a full third row, but no one bigger than my 5-year-old would possibly be comfortable sitting there. Some have no leg room, some no head room and some feel like you’re sitting in a hole. I felt like Goldilocks trying out the third-row seats of many different models.
Here’s why we liked the Mazda CX-9’s third row:
Although it seats only two, it’s fairly wide and you don’t feel cramped.
You can see clearly out of the windows.
Ability to adjust leg room because of sliding second row.
Ease of access (again because of sliding second row.)
50/50 split for laying seats flat.
Amount of cargo space still available behind the third row seats.
As you can see cargo space and the ability to adjust the position of the second row made a substantial impact in our appreciation for the Mazda CX-9’s third row.
Drive, Handling & Safety
Gas mileage is a pretty big factor for most people these days and the bigger the car the more gas it probably guzzles. The Mazda CX-9 comes with a turbocharged 4-Cylinder engine saving on gas and making it fun to drive. It’s got quite the “go” and offers a 21/27 mpg on the all-wheel drive model. It also offers smooth handling, accurate steering, a great turning radius and the 4-cylinder had no problem heading up mountain roads. Although it’s a larger model, you don’t feel like you’re driving one. The all-wheel drive grips the roads and provides great traction through dirt and mud. The Mazda CX-9 offers a rear back up camera standard on all models and the touring model and up offers blind-spot monitoring and a rear cross-traffic alert.
